By Faith Krogulecki – When Angela Ruggiero was 7 years old, her older brother came home in his goalie gear desperate for players to add to his team. Before she knew it, Ruggiero was on the ice, and she never looked back. On Monday night, Ruggiero became the fourth women’s hockey player to be inducted…

On Nov. 7, the Kalamazoo Optimist Hockey Association held an all-day “Fire and Ice” event at Wings West Ice Arena to celebrate youth hockey. KOHA hosted a Try Hockey For Free event, a chili cook-off with nine area restaurants and a 28-team 8U cross-ice jamboree that featured teams from across Michigan and Illinois. “We are…
